“Pray for the dead and fight like hell for the living!”
Autobiography of Mother Jones (1925).
Contexte: Your organization is not a praying institution. It's a fighting institution. It's an educational institution along industrial lines. Pray for the dead and fight like hell for the living!
Autobiography of Mother Jones, p. 146 http://books.google.com/books?id=lFFfyG6DPXMC&pg=PA146
